Rating: ★★★★★ 5 / 5 (1 Reviews)
Spirit Home Health Care is a Home Care located in Spirit Home Health Care, 8929 S Sepulveda Blvd # 306, Los Angeles, CA 90045
You can reach Spirit Home Health Care through the contact information provided on our page. You can also access our location using Google Maps.
Address: Spirit Home Health Care, 8929 S Sepulveda Blvd # 306, Los Angeles, CA 90045 Los Angeles, CA Torrance
Phone: +13106414100
Website: Go to website